Description
'Lemon Scented Disinfectant' is a bacteriostat, disinfectant, fungicide, and sanitizer.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 5366-3. It was originally approved by EPA on 17 Apr 1973. Its registration got cancelled on 19 Dec 1988. It has a 'Danger'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Alkyl* dimethyl benzyl ammonium chloride *(50%C14, 40%C12, 10%C16), 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id, and Sodium metasilicate. It's approved for 16 sites including eating est equipment, eating est food contact surfaces, eating est premises, food process plant premises, food processing equipment, household contents, household premises, industrial equipment, industrial premises, and institutional equipment. It is also approved for 2 pests and pest groups including but not limited to animal pathogenic bacteria and animal pathogenic fungi.

Active ingredients:
- Alkyl* dimethyl benzyl ammonium chloride *(50%c14, 40%c12, 10%c16) 5%
- Ethylenediaminetetraacetic acid 1.8%
- Sodium metasilicate 3%
- Other ingredients 90.2%
